Market Size and Growth Trajectory of Japan Contract Electronics Manufacturers (CEMs)

Estimates place Japan’s CEMs market valuation at approximately $25 billion as of 2023, reflecting steady growth driven by technological innovation and export demand. The sector’s expansion is underpinned by Japan’s reputation for precision manufacturing, quality assurance, and advanced R&D capabilities. The market is expected to grow at a compound annual growth rate (CAGR) of around 4.5% from 2023 to 2030, driven by increasing integration of electronics in automotive, healthcare, and industrial sectors.

Forecasts suggest that emerging segments such as automotive electronics, IoT devices, and medical instrumentation will accelerate growth, accounting for a larger share of the market. The increasing adoption of 5G, AI, and autonomous vehicle technologies will further stimulate demand for high-end, customized manufacturing solutions. While the market remains relatively mature, ongoing innovation and strategic investments are expected to sustain a healthy growth trajectory over the next decade, positioning Japan as a key global hub for contract electronics manufacturing excellence.

Supply Chain Resilience and Digital Transformation in Japan CEMs

Supply chain resilience remains a critical concern amid geopolitical uncertainties and global disruptions. Japanese CEMs are actively diversifying sourcing strategies, establishing regional supply hubs, and investing in digital supply chain management tools. The adoption of blockchain, AI, and IoT enhances transparency, traceability, and responsiveness, reducing vulnerabilities.

Digital transformation is reshaping manufacturing processes, enabling real-time monitoring, predictive maintenance, and quality assurance. Smart factories equipped with robotics and AI-driven analytics improve efficiency and reduce lead times. These technological advancements are vital for maintaining competitiveness, especially as demand for customized, high-precision electronics escalates. The integration of digital tools also facilitates compliance with evolving environmental and safety standards, ensuring sustainable and resilient operations in a volatile global landscape.
